Understanding Plastic Molding Machines: Key Features and Types

Plastic Molding Machines are essential in the manufacturing process. They come in various types, each tailored for specific applications. Understanding these types is crucial for making an informed decision.

Injection molding machines are among the most common. They use a barrel to heat plastic and inject it into a mold. This process allows for precision and repeatability. Another type is blow molding, which creates hollow plastic parts. It is often used for bottles and containers. Additionally, rotational molding is effective for larger items. Each machine has distinct features that meet different production needs.

When selecting a plastic molding machine, consider the production volume. High production demands require robust machines with advanced features. Cost is also a factor. Some machines may seem cheaper but can incur higher maintenance costs. It's important to weigh initial investment against long-term reliability. Feature Description Importance Level Typical Range
Clamping Force The force used to hold the mold closed during the injection process. High 50-5000 tons
Injection Speed The speed at which the plastic is injected into the mold. Medium 20-300 mm/s
Machine Control Quality of the machine's control system (e.g., PLC, touchscreen). High Digital/PLC controls
Energy Efficiency The amount of energy consumed during operation. Medium 15-30 kW
Mold Opening Stroke The distance the mold opens to remove the finished part. Low 100-1000 mm
Cooling System Efficiency of the cooling methods used to solidify the plastic. High Water/air cooling

Essential Specifications to Look for in Molding Machines

When selecting a high-quality wholesale plastic molding machine, it is crucial to evaluate key specifications. Focused energy efficiency can dramatically reduce operating costs. According to a recent industry report, machines that integrate advanced energy-saving technologies consume up to 30% less energy compared to standard models. This not only lowers expenses but also aligns with increasing global sustainability standards.

Another important specification is the machine’s clamping force. It directly affects production quality and cycle times. A machine with adequate clamping force ensures that the mold is securely closed during injection. Insufficient force can lead to defects, increasing waste rates. Analysis from industry experts shows that a clamping force exceeding 200 tons is ideal for mid to large-scale production of varying plastic components.

Additionally, consider the versatility of the machine. Features that allow for easy mold changes improve operational efficiency. A flexible machine design can accommodate different sizes and types of molds, enhancing overall production adaptability. This flexibility can also lead to reduced downtime, ensuring that production schedules are met efficiently. Maintaining and Upgrading Your Plastic Molding Equipment for Longevity

Maintaining and upgrading your plastic molding equipment is crucial for ensuring its longevity. Regular maintenance checks help identify wear and tear before it leads to major breakdowns. Schedule routine inspections, focusing on key components like hydraulic systems, motors, and molds. Cleaning and lubricating moving parts can prevent costly repairs. Small steps can save you time and money.

Upgrading your machinery can improve efficiency and output. Incorporate modern technology to enhance precision and speed. Pay attention to software updates, as they can optimize the machine's performance. However, upgrading can be daunting. Ensure your team is trained on new systems to avoid errors.
